Sany's ultra-high reach demolition excavators have revolutionized the approach to tall structure demolition. These specialized machines feature extended booms that can reach heights of up to 28 meters or more, allowing operators to systematically dismantle buildings from top to bottom while maintaining a safe distance from the structure. The precision hydraulic controls enable selective demolition, preserving valuable materials for recycling and minimizing collateral damage to adjacent structures.
Industrial demolition presents unique challenges, including the presence of hazardous materials, complex structural systems, and the need for precise dismantling to recover valuable equipment and materials. Sany earthmoving equipment designed for these applications incorporates enhanced safety features, including sealed cabs with advanced filtration systems, reinforced undercarriages to handle heavy debris, and specialized attachments for cutting through reinforced concrete and structural steel.
The demolition of bridges, overpasses, and other infrastructure requires equipment capable of working in challenging environments, often with limited access and stringent safety requirements. Sany's specialized demolition equipment for these applications features enhanced stability systems, precise load management capabilities, and the ability to operate effectively on uneven terrain. These machines can be equipped with various attachments, including hydraulic breakers, pulverizers, and shears, allowing contractors to adapt to different demolition scenarios efficiently.

Demolition operations present inherent safety risks, making operator protection a paramount concern. Sany earthmoving equipment incorporates multiple safety features designed to protect operators in hazardous demolition environments. ROPS/FOPS certified cabs provide structural protection against falling objects and rollover incidents, while reinforced glass and protective screens shield operators from flying debris. Advanced visibility systems, including 360-degree camera arrays and blind spot monitoring, enhance situational awareness in complex demolition scenarios.
The ergonomic design of Sany operator stations reduces fatigue during extended operation, featuring climate-controlled environments, adjustable seating, and intuitive control layouts. These considerations not only improve operator comfort but also enhance productivity and safety by maintaining operator alertness and reducing the likelihood of errors during critical demolition operations.
